Advanced RF Materials for High Frequency PCB OEM Manufacturing

Material selection is fundamental for advanced RF and high-speed electronics. A qualified high frequency PCB OEM partner supports a wide range of low-loss substrates, including:

  • Rogers laminates (RO4003, RO4350, RO3003)

  • Taconic RF materials (RF-35, TLY series)

  • PTFE-based laminates for microwave and mmWave designs

  • Hybrid stackups combining RF materials with FR-4 for cost optimization

These materials offer low dielectric loss (Df), stable dielectric constant (Dk), and predictable RF performance.

Precise Impedance Control for RF and High-Speed Electronics

Accurate impedance control is a core strength of a professional high frequency PCB OEM partner.

OEM manufacturing processes typically include:

  • Stack-up simulation and impedance modeling

  • Tight control of trace width, spacing, and dielectric thickness

  • Controlled impedance fabrication (±5% or tighter)

  • TDR impedance testing and detailed reports

Precise impedance control minimizes signal reflection, reduces insertion loss, and ensures reliable high-speed and RF signal transmission.

Quality Assurance and RF Testing

Quality control is critical in high frequency PCB OEM manufacturing. Professional OEM partners implement:

  • TDR impedance verification

  • Electrical continuity and isolation testing

  • AOI and X-ray inspection

  • RF performance validation and reliability checks

Strict quality assurance ensures every PCB meets the requirements of advanced RF and high-speed electronics.
